run the filtercheck program in the gb-pvr directory and post the resulting log file. We need to see if your tuner is an Angel or Angel II (the latter is already in the supplied direct.ini file, whereas the former needs an entry added).

Actually you can tell yourself looking at the log, many of the pin names will say "Angel" or "Angel II". If it's the original Angel, you need to add to your direct.ini file the entry I posted here: http://forums.nextpvr.com/showthread.php?t=42803&page=2

If it's the Angel II, it shows up in GB-PVR as "Emuzed Angel II".

It's relevant to ask at this point though what exactly you are trying to do with your XBox? If you're trying to play games through GB-PVR, it won't work as there will be a significant delay between the xbox and the screen.
